3. The food

The food of the city is unlike no other place I have ever traveled. Not only is there street food on every block you turn on, but there are different restaurants all over the city. Some of the best places I have ever eaten have been the many hole in the walls in New York City. And don't forget about the food in Little Italy... TO DIE FOR! There is at least a dozen different Italian restaurants and bakeries with pasta, pizza, and cannolis that you could only dream about. If you go to New York City any time soon I highly recommend trying Black Tap, Lombardi's, and Ferrara's!
